Goal: When Riley ABA & Autism Center, an organization providing high-quality, individualized therapeutic services to children diagnosed with autism, outgrew its facility, it purchased a historic building within Kansas City’s Brookside neighborhood. The Wolferman building was built in the early 1900s and housed one of Kansas City’s original grocery stores, followed by other businesses. Within this space, our client wanted to create an environment that was colorful, stimulating, and playful to aid their team in fulfilling their mission.
Scope: Due to the age of the building, it would require extensive renovations, including flooring solutions. The biggest challenge was the fact that the entire first and second floors would need to be completely leveled to provide a stable foundation. This was achieved using Schonox’s AP Rapid Plus self-leveling system. With the help of a pump, we were able to give the building (nearly 13,000 square feet) a brand-new substrate in just a few days.
Once the floors were ready, our team went to work, creating a vibrant environment with multi-colored LVT tiles throughout the facility’s hallways and funky, complementary carpeting within its offices and meeting rooms. The team also incorporated black and white checked LVT within its large prep kitchen/dining area and additional common areas.
One of the most innovative spaces is an interactive, 1,000-square-foot play town, which includes several child-sized buildings to stimulate real-life play in (a hair boutique, animal hospital, ice cream parlor, gas station, and more). It includes a “road” down its center, constructed by our team out of LVT, that is surrounded by green carpeting representing grass for the town’s playground and picnic areas.
